This short article will supply extensive info to help potential Bulldog owners make informed choices.<br>Comprehending the Bulldog BreedOverview<br>The Bulldog, also referred to as the English Bulldog or merely Bulldog, is a medium-sized breed with a muscular construct and loose, old and wrinkly skin. They are understood for their characteristic pushed-in nose and broad, square jaws. Bulldogs are gentle and friendly, making them outstanding companions.<br>Temperament<br>Bulldogs are known for their:<br>Gentle Nature: They get along, faithful, and good with kids.Low Activity Level: Bulldogs are not as energetic as other types and enjoy short walks and lazing your house.Stubbornness: Training can be challenging due to their independent nature, however consistency and favorable support can cause success.Health Considerations<br>While Bulldogs are lovable buddies, they are prone to numerous health concerns, including:<br>Brachycephalic Airway Syndrome: Their flat faces can trigger breathing difficulties.Hip Dysplasia: A genetic condition affecting the hip joints.Skin Issues: Their loose skin can result in infections if not correctly cared for.<br>It's essential for possible owners to be familiar with these health issues and all set to attend to the needs of their Bulldog.<br>What to Consider Before Buying a Bulldog Puppy1. Lifestyle Assessment<br>Bulldogs are fairly low-energy pets, but they still require everyday workout and psychological stimulation. Prospective owners need to think about the following:<br>Space: Bulldogs do well in homes and homes with small lawns.Time: They need companionship and do not succeed when left alone for extended periods.2. Spending plan<br>Owning a Bulldog includes numerous expenses, including however not limited to:<br>Purchase price: ₤ 1,500 to ₤ 4,000 for a puppy from a trustworthy breeder.Initial veterinary expenses: Vaccinations, health check-ups, and spaying/neutering.Ongoing care: Food, grooming, and regular veterinary visits.3. Discovering a Reputable Breeder<br>Picking a respectable breeder is crucial for guaranteeing a healthy puppy. Here are some pointers on what to look for:<br>Health testing: An accountable breeder tests for genetic conditions.Tidy centers: The breeder's environment should be tidy and well-cared for.Socialization: Puppies should be correctly socialized before adoption.4. Adoption Options<br>While buying from a breeder prevails, embracing from shelters or rescue organizations is also a viable option.
